By the way, when a plurality of display main bodies 1 are arranged inside the housing 9, when this display main body 1 is arranged, when this display device is visually recognized from the outside, the display device located far away from the visible position Even for the main body 1, a structure has been proposed in which the display main body 1 is tilted and fixed so that it can be more easily seen from the same viewing position. A mounting hole 11 is formed perpendicular to the mounting leg 10, and the circuit board 7 of the display main body 1 is brought into contact with the inclined surface of the mounting leg 10 and fixed with screws 12.

However, in the conventional mounting member fixing structure, the mounting holes 11 of the mounting legs 10 of the housing 9
When molding with a metal mold, it is difficult to remove the mold, resulting in large costs, and depending on the shape, molding may not be possible.

また、前記取付穴11を後加工して形成するこ
とも考えられるが、この場合には大変煩雑な作業
を必要とすることになる。
It is also conceivable to form the mounting hole 11 by post-processing, but in this case, very complicated work will be required.

However, in the housing 9 in this case,
The circuit board 7 of the display main body 1 is mounted on the inclined surface of the mounting leg 10.
When the circuit board 7 is brought into contact with the screws 12 and fixed with the screws 12, the tightening stress of the screws 12 is reduced because the plane direction of the circuit board 7, that is, the direction of the slope of the mounting leg 10, and the tightening direction of the screws 12 are not perpendicular. It is difficult to set the stress to a constant level, which may damage the circuit board 7, and the screws 12 may remain lifted, making it easy for incomplete installation to occur. was.

In this invention, the flat plate part of the mounting member is brought into contact with the inclined fixed location of the base member, and the lower surface of the washer is brought into contact with the upper surface of this flat plate part, and the locking part of the washer is engaged with the mounting member. By engaging with the portion, the upper surface of the washer extends in a horizontal direction perpendicular to the tightening direction of the fixing means, and the washer becomes difficult to move during the tightening operation of the fixing means.

Therefore, the display main body 1 is attached to the inclined surface 1 of the mounting leg 10.
When fixing to 0a, screw 1 is fixed with washer 17.
2, the screw 12 and the horizontal surface 17a of the washer 17 can be brought into good contact with each other, so the tightening stress is more likely to be constant compared to the conventional fixing structure, and the display body 1 and The housing 9 can be securely fixed, and the housing 9 can be molded at low cost without requiring complicated work. Also, washer 17
Since the convex portion 17d is inserted into the concave portion 7b of the circuit board 7, the screw 12 is not tightened when the screw 12 is tightened.
2 can be prevented from coming into contact with the inner circumferential surface of the through hole 17c and rotating with the screw 12, and by inserting the protrusion 17d into the recess 7b during assembly work, the inclined surface 17b can be prevented from being attached. Inclined surface 1 of leg 10
Since the mounting direction can be determined to match the angle applied to 0a, there is also the additional effect that the assembly work is easy to perform.
